Something Said “Duck”

Sometime in the month of October, 2024, I was standing at the back of a pickup. I was facing backward – the opposite direction in which the pickup was going. This was dangerous. At the time, I was posed this way to film the homecoming motorcade of the newly crowned Miss Indigenous Heritage Queen 2024. I was getting a good shot at it from the back of the pickup. In my mind, there was little danger in backing the traffic. To the best of my knowledge, there were no low hanging branches from trees, no wires, etc. But in backing the direction of the moving vehicle, I was, knowingly or unknowingly, taking a huge risk.

As the pickup hit the bridge that connected St. Ignatius Village to Lethem, something said, “duck.” It was an inaudible voice that spoke to my mind. I ducked and saved my life. There was an iron bar at the top of the bridge that would have connected directly to my head had I not heeded this silent voice that said, “duck.”

But what was this voice? Was it my subconscious mind that knows that at iron bar was above the bridge even while my conscious mind had forgotten? Was it the voice of God Who is always watching over me? Was it my guardian angel as some would say?

I believe it was God or the angel of God, as it is written in the Bible, “He shall give His angel charge over thee, lest thou dash thy foot against a rock.”

God saved me that day. Instead of living the trauma of a near death experience, my heart is filled with gratitude for God’s ever-present divine protection which is always with me. For me, this is yet another message from heaven, a reminder from God, that He is with me, that He loves me, and that He is watching over me. That is such a beautiful feeling.
